Jail & Inmate Records
The Montgomery County Correctional Facility is the primary detention center for anyone arrested in the area. The booking process includes fingerprinting, photographing, and processing individuals brought in from across Montgomery County. Families and attorneys can locate current detainees through inmate lookup services on Montgomery County's official website. Visitation at the facility requires advance scheduling and strict adherence to posted guidelines. Bond and bail procedures follow New York State regulations, allowing inmates to secure release pending trial once bail is posted.
Arrest Records
The Montgomery County Sheriff's Office maintains arrest records for the region, documenting charges, dates, and locations for each incident. Those seeking copies of arrest records, whether residents, attorneys, or other parties, must submit formal requests through the Sheriff's Office. Each record contains personal details of the arrested individual, the nature of charges filed, and scheduled court appearances. New York's Freedom of Information Law governs access to these documents, balancing transparency with privacy concerns established under state statute.
Criminal Records
The criminal records system in Montgomery County covers records of felonies, misdemeanors, traffic violations, and the sex offender registry. The Montgomery County Sheriff's Office and local police departments maintain these records, while the New York State Division of Criminal Justice Services provides additional resources for background checks. Residents can request criminal history checks through the state's official channels, which may include fingerprint-based searches.
Vital Records
The Fort Johnson Vital Statistics Office is responsible for maintaining birth, marriage, and death records for the town. Residents can obtain copies of these documents by submitting a request to the town clerk's office or by visiting the New York State Department of Health's vital records website (https://www.health.ny.gov/vital_records/). The town also maintains a cemetery registry, which can be accessed through the local government's website.

Elections & Voter Records
ELECTION HUB for Fort Johnson, New York voters: The Montgomery County Board of Elections administers voting services for residents here. Their office is located at 64 Broadway, Fonda, NY 12068, reachable at 518-853-8180 or through their website at www.MontgomeryNY.gov/BOE. Voter registration can be completed online at www.elections.ny.gov or by submitting a paper form to the Montgomery County elections office. Registration must be completed 25 days before any election, and applicants need a valid New York driver's license or non-driver ID.
As an unincorporated hamlet, Fort Johnson doesn't hold municipal elections for mayor or council positions. However, Montgomery County conducts regular elections for the Board of Supervisors and other county offices. Polling locations can be verified at www.voterlookup.elections.ny.gov. New York maintains open public records for voter rolls, campaign finance reports, and election results through the State Board of Elections website All eligible New York voters may request absentee and mail-in ballots through www.elections.ny.gov/VotingAbsentee.html.
